    I commend George Miller and the whole team for following up Mad Max with such a different movie. That's bold. Luckily it pays off.

    While Fury Road grips you immediately, Furiosa takes a lot more liberties and thus time in how it unravels. Quite honestly, it is not even an Action movie. First and foremost it a revenge thriller.
